Transaction 89a31d01af34fdfdf4ee15428467fe96a5ba5275bde0aa19d2235258ce70ba0a

2 Input
2 Outputs
  • 89a31d01af34fdfdf4ee15428467fe96a5ba5275bde0aa19d2235258ce70ba0a:0
  • value  16251524
    address  121cjgFwZsXNVhv6F9snzCoXvbUELu3x84
  • 89a31d01af34fdfdf4ee15428467fe96a5ba5275bde0aa19d2235258ce70ba0a:1
  • value  19533624
    address  3GwxL1ua1VkTHm8MUpCNuSMXZ7bkvgcDKr